The idea is to prevent a team from taking an intentional penalty to stop the clock under a minute left.

So if a team commits a false start, with under a minute left, while the clock is moving, there is a 10 second run off to go along with the 5 yard penalty.

Two-minute warning/10-second runoff:

The requirement that the offense has to be behind in the score or the score has to be tied for a 10-second clock runoff to be exercised against the offense for an excess timeout with two minutes to go in the first half or in the game has been eliminated.

Now a 10-second runoff will take place no matter what the game situation.

Any possible advantage for the offense (e.g., the old rule would not require a 10-second runoff if it were ahead) has been eliminated.

The defense has the option to decline a 10-second runoff (which will give it more time should it get the ball back).
